Transaction 93b62174fefa773f0601135097b789dcc01e9f1f2b255dd9719f7c9859167a28
1 Input
1 Output
-
93b62174fefa773f0601135097b789dcc01e9f1f2b255dd9719f7c9859167a28:0
- value
- 299427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f2b582d43cc135b1690cf4526572bb863379ccd OP_EQUAL
- address
- 34Xpo7dDz4rD2NnzocHLppogg5RY4MwLYC